■ Product explanation ■
Drawing the struggling city battle of Stalingrad with a new innovation that combines a card-driven system with the "Storm Over Arnhem" system.
There have been works such as SPI "Battle Forsterlingrad" and "Street of Stirlingrad" in the same theme, but none of them were difficult and easy to play.
On the other hand, there is AH (Turning Point / Stirlingrad) as a work of the same theme in the same system, but it is difficult to say that it is a work that can be played easily because the system is complicated and it takes time to play.
This work is a simple system based on our 10th issue "Journey to the Port of Junshun", and can be played in less than two hours of play time. .
In addition, instead of the normal action, the German army supports "heavy artillery", "horizontal bombing", "sweeping bombing", "dredge attack", and the Soviet players "defensive shooting", "mine", "Molotov cocktail", " You can use cards such as Tchaikov's command.
"Heavy artillery support" is a high-power card that is indispensable for attack preparation, but the attacking player can arbitrarily apply damage to "bombing cards" such as "horizontal bombing" and "splitting bombing". Can be used simultaneously with other actions.
Thus, both players usually act alternately so that they have time to deal with their opponents, but if you use the "swift descent bomb" card well, you will be able to "blitz creek". ■ Game outline ■
Number of players: 2
Difficulty (5 levels, 5 is the best): 2
Design: Furara-Nakamura

■ Set contents ■
Rule book: 1 book
Counter: 1 sheet (198)
Map: 2 sheets
2 cards sheet
